Transportable Scooters

Mobility scooters can be four- or three-wheeled, and are battery powered. They are designed to give the user a comfortable ride. They have a seat over three, four or more wheels with a flat space for feet and typically a delta tiller in front to control the steering wheel(s).

The tiller controls the lights and speed limits, as well as turn signals (on models that are road-legal) as also the levers for forward and reverse. Many models come with reflective headlights and reflectors to make them more noticeable to other riders. Battery use indicators are also common to keep the owner informed about how long the scooter will run on the battery that is fully charged.

There are many different types of scooters on the market which include folding, travel and heavy-duty scooters. You can pick one of the models that meet your requirements. Folding and travel scooters are great for those who wish to transport their scooter in cars, trains or planes. These scooters can be disassembled into smaller pieces or folded up to make them compact and easy to lift.

Lightweight folding scooters are unbeatable in terms of mobility, and weigh less than the size of a suitcase. This makes them a great option for those who wish to take their scooter along with them on their travels, whether they are visiting friends or taking a family vacation. They come in manual and automated models.

Folding Scooters

Foldable scooters are designed so that they can be easily folded or disassembled, making them easier to transport and lift. Some scooters come with the ability to fold automatically and others require manual folding. These mobility scooters are smaller and lighter than larger models, but they also have better maneuverability.

The maximum capacity of a scooter's load, the seat dimensions and height, and its turning radius are a few of the most important specifications to look for. These are essential as they determine whether the scooter is able to fulfill your requirements, travel comfortably, and maneuver through difficult terrain.

When you are choosing a lightweight folding scooter, you must be aware of its range of travel. This is important when it is the primary scooter you use. If you have a travel distance that's a bit more than what you require it could mean the difference between being able to run quick errands around the neighborhood, and having to drive or similar resource site take the bus to town for a longer excursion.

It is also important to take into consideration the weight of your scooter and if you are looking for one that folds for convenience of storage or transport. Having an easy-to-lift scooter is essential for those who have limited strength So, make sure that the weight of your model is within the limits of what you are able to lift.

You might want to look for a mobility scooter that comes with a tiller that is adjustable. You can adjust the tiller to ensure that it doesn't hit your knees when you are in the driver's chair.

You should also consider scooters that come with a removable battery. This makes it easier to recharge the scooter or replace it, and will save you money in the end. Find a scooter that comes with an extended warranty. The longer the warranty period the longer you are able to be assured that your scooter will be covered in the event of a malfunction. Certain manufacturers offer warranties that cover both the frame and electrical components of their scooters.

Lightweight Scooters

If you're heading to the grocery store or taking your grandkids out to the park, or even traveling for work, a indoor mobility scooters scooter can make your journey easier and less stressful. These scooters that are lightweight are small enough to fit into the trunk of a car, can be folded up and transported on planes, or even tucked into tight spaces on public transportation.

Sometimes referred to as boot scooters, small or portable mobility scooters are designed for everyday use and can be easily removed without the need for tools. The battery pack and seat are often separated from the chassis and handles are built into the components so they can be easily lifted for transport. Some have wheels removed for further ease of transportation.

It's crucial to select the mobility scooter that best fits your lifestyle and needs. You'll need to consider things like turning radius as well as the type of battery, charging method, if the scooter is lightweight enough for transport, and price. There's many options to choose from, so you can find the right mobility scooter for your requirements.
